Explore Sustainable Flooring Materials

When it comes to flooring that aligns with our ecological values, several standout sustainable materials are worthy of consideration:

  • Bamboo: This remarkable grass grows rapidly and can be harvested without killing the plant, making it an excellent renewable resource.
  • Cork: Sourced from the bark of cork oaks, this material regenerates quickly, allowing the trees to live for Get More Information than 200 years.
  • Reclaimed Wood: Utilizing wood from old buildings or salvaged scraps not only reduces the demand for new timber but also adds a unique character to your home.
  • Linoleum: Crafted from natural components like linseed oil and cork dust, this eco-friendly material is both durable and biodegradable.
  • These materials bring a slice of nature into our interiors while supporting sustainable practices that help preserve our planet’s precious resources.

    The Benefits of Environmentally Friendly Flooring

    Transitioning to environmentally friendly flooring offers far Get More Information than just visual appeal; it promotes our well-being and yields a host of benefits:

  • Healthier Indoor Air Quality: Many conventional flooring types release harmful chemicals into the air. By opting for natural materials, you can significantly enhance air quality and minimize exposure to toxins.
  • Durability and Longevity: Sustainable choices like bamboo are extremely resilient, often outlasting their traditional counterparts.
  • Increased Property Value: As more homeowners prioritize eco-conscious choices, properties featuring sustainable materials can command higher market values.
  • It’s about more than just the floors beneath our feet; it’s about how these choices impact our well-being and the environments we create for ourselves. Investing in sustainable flooring can result in healthier spaces for families and communities alike.

    Innovative Approaches to Flooring Installation

    Beyond selecting the right materials, employing innovative installation techniques can further amplify the environmental benefits of your flooring. Consider options like floating installation or using low-VOC adhesives to limit additional environmental harm. Many manufacturers are also developing eco-friendly products that leverage technology to reduce waste during both production and installation.
